Transaction fc05970d4b801323547a574f90cc14ce16b8208e8316fed9b662b12228964c69
3 Input
1 Outputs
- fc05970d4b801323547a574f90cc14ce16b8208e8316fed9b662b12228964c69:0
value 5709322
address 3HUcPeKVjJ655QKSf1wAEVCXwLnuCGqX7F